Output 84c4c248e6811c2deb199528bf7b10d5e4f90bb4f5020a9fc983646af46d22e0:1

value
23765774
script pubkey
OP_0 OP_PUSHBYTES_20 ed003044acf51b56b741a5f0386e9a37d0f74b11
address
bc1qa5qrq39v75d4dd6p5hcrsm56xlg0wjc3cm2vlr
transaction
84c4c248e6811c2deb199528bf7b10d5e4f90bb4f5020a9fc983646af46d22e0
spent
true